Intel stock drops 15.7% in a week despite strong Q2; HSBC doubles target to $200 on foundry optimism

Intel's stock fell sharply by 15.7% last week, retreating from its August rally despite strong Q2 results including revenue and AI growth beats. The decline was driven by profit-taking and concerns over a large non-cash charge and cautious PC demand outlook. HSBC raised its price target from $100 to $200, citing optimism about Intel Foundry Services and advanced packaging demand, making it the most bullish call on the stock. While the broader market remains cautious, Intel still shows a 32% upside to consensus targets and has outperformed the S&P 500 significantly over the past year. Investors face a choice between HSBC's bullish foundry turnaround thesis and risks from ongoing losses and competitive pressures.
